How to turn multiple devices into a giant speaker
AmpMe is the brainchild of Martin-Luc Archambault, is a serial entrepreneur, investor, dragon (Dragon’s Den), and partner at Mirego. The app can sync the sounds of several smartphones in order to create a totally new, amplified musical experience. He came up with the idea during a trip to Whistler when he wanted to put on music to celebrate a friend’s new apartment—only to discover he didn’t have any loudspeakers.
When he came back to Québec, he asked the Mirego team to create a mobile app that could sync both iOS and Android devices so that they could play the same music in perfect sync.
During the creative process, our team transformed a simple idea into an R&D concept—and then into a full-blow mobile app that can be used by millions of people around the world. From the product’s initial specs to the design, iOS and Android development and back-end technology, no stone was left unturned so that AmpMe users could enjoy an entirely new way of listening to music.
The biggest technology challenge of the project? Without a doubt, the biggest challenge was to sync the music on different platforms and devices. Our team developed a never-before-seen (or heard!) synchronization algorithm. The algorithm uses audio fingerprints and signal processing techniques during an AmpMe Party. No other solution on the market exists that syncs smartphones without using Bluetooth technology, Wi-Fi or proprietary hardware. About AmpMe
AmpMe is compatible with iOS and Android smartphones and tablets as well as Bluetooth-enabled loudspeakers that have a microphone (ex.: Jambox). The app is also available on the Apple Watch so that hosts can control AmpMe’s music. AmpMe is currently compatible with SoundCloud. Other audio streaming platforms will be available soon.
